ide: make void and rename ide_dma_lostirq() method

Since ide_dma_lostirq() method's result is discarded, make it return 'void'.
While at it, rename the method to dma_lost_irq(), drop the '__' prefix from the
default method's name, and do some cleanups in this method driver-wise:

- in aec62xx.c, rename the method in accordance with other drivers, and get rid
  of unnecessary variables there;

- in pdc202xx_old.c, define/use 'hwif' variable;

- in sgiioc4.c, rearrange the code to call the resetproc() method directly.
